For a second day in a row, President Trump scrambled the calculus at the NATO summit in Brussels. We discuss what happened and the state of the alliance with Nina Jankowicz, global fellow at the Wilson Center. Also, Scott Dozier would have become the first death row inmate in the U.S. to be executed with the synthetic opioid fentanyl. But hours before the planned execution on Wednesday, a Nevada judge suspended the execution. And on this week's Here & Now DJ Session, host Jeremy Hobson turns up the summer jams with Eric J. Lawrence, DJ at KCRW. That and more, in hour two of Here & Now's July 12, 2018 full broadcast.
